Year end travel forecast
People are gearing up to see family for the holidays.

FRESNO, California -- AAA says more Americans are planning to travel this year than ever before. More than 103 million people, that's 1.5 million more traveling, compared with last year. This comes despite one fewer travel day this holiday season because Christmas and New Year are both on a weekend.

The year-end holiday travel period is defined as Friday, December 23 to Monday, January 2, 2017.

Low gas prices and increased consumer optimism will prompt more Americans than ever to set out on road trips, take to the skies, or board trains, buses and cruise ships to celebrate the holidays. AAA estimates that New Year's gas prices are the second-cheapest in nearly a decade.
